Alliance engineers have taken recovered Husnock warships and restored them to operational capacity. Though the Husnock were eradicated as a species in 2366, their home planet and star system remained – along with everything in it, even starships. The Miradorn Theta Class Heavy Raider comes equipped with the Miradorn Sensor Baffler. Console – Universal – Miradorn Sensor Baffler It may be upgraded like a standard weapon, swapped out for another Heavy Weapon and placed in any other starship's Heavy Weapon Slot. Each warhead will explode upon impact dealing heavy kinetic damage. This weapon will fire warheads at your target. This starship comes equipped with a Dual Warhead Launcher in its Heavy Weapon slot. Advantageous Positioning (Starship Trait).+11% damage when attacking a Player enemy's rear arc.+33% damage when attacking an NPC enemy's rear arc.Console – Universal – Miradorn Sensor Baffler.+15 to Weapon Power, +5 to Engine Power.Console Modifications: 5 Tactical, 2 Engineering, 4 Science.Bridge Officer Stations: 1 Commander Tactical/Pilot, 1 Ensign Universal, 1 Lieutenant Universal/Intel, 2 Lieutenant Commander Universal.Rank Required: Rear Admiral, Brigadier General or Sub Admiral I (Level 40).Executing each maneuver will rapidly reposition your starship while granting very brief damage immunity, but costs all available thruster fuel which takes several seconds to recover. Your starship can perform a sudden maneuver in each horizontal direction: Forward, Backward, Left or Right. Pilot ships are highly agile craft designed to perform advanced maneuvers that can give them a deadly edge in combat. This starship features a Commander Tactical/Pilot Specialist Bridge Officer seat and a Lieutenant Universal/Intel Specialist Bridge Officer seat. This small vessel can stand up to other, larger ships in battle thanks to a potent weapon suite and proprietary electronic baffling technology that can blind enemy sensors and knock their engines offline. The Miradorn specialize in nimble, fast-striking starships. The Privateer Lock Box’s Grand Prize is a Miradorn Theta Class Heavy Raider. With the 30 year anniversary of Star Trek: The Next Generation approaching, the timing for the Privateer Lock Box couldn’t have been better. We felt that grouping together a lock box around non-faction and one-off tech from The Next Generation would make for some interesting new gadgets for players to use. The new Privateer Lock Box embodies a core universal, factionless theme that contains ships, weapons, kit modules, and traits. There are a lot of gadgets and tools in Star Trek: The Next Generation that belong to no particular faction, but nevertheless are very intriguing. As new developments and advancements are discovered, the results are made available to the captains of ships on the frontier. Even the tech of a species long thought lost – the Husnock - has been examined in detail. Researchers are actively studying the tech of non-member groups and cultures, such as the Miradorn. These scientific efforts often go beyond studies of the tech used by Alliance member states. As exploration efforts reveal new dangers, the Alliance is expanding its research and development focus to meet and overcome these challenges.
